Ductless Industrial Fume Hoods Purair RX Ductless Balance Enclosures. is a Class I enclosure that meets USP 795 requirements for non-sterile compounding procedures. The Purair RX is designed to protect the user and the environment from hazardous powders and particulates generated on the work surface. That the heart of the Purair product line is innovative ductless technology that creates a safe work environment in a wide variety of applications utilizing balance enclosures, compounding, powder mixing, and powder weighing.

After every successful filling of a package, it is a basic condition for precise dosing that the thread is defined and breaks off cleanly. This effect usually occurs with water-like materials - with viscous products, so called semi-solids, but often not: Many products such as creams, gels and ointments pull long threads from the tip of the dispensing needle into the respective packaging. The ViscoTec Pharma Dispensers provide a solution: After a dosing shot of the Pharma Dispenser, the product path through the chambers in the rotor-stator system is blocked, thus preventing dripping of the dosing medium. A valve at the dosing needle or at the pump is not necessary. Thanks to the reversible direction of rotation, retraction can be set after the end of dosing: The material is drawn back into the dosing needle in a defined manner.
